For a history of political science in Italy

Milan

Disciplines and institutions

On the occasion of the fortieth anniversary of the Department of Political Science of Università Cattolica del Sacro Cuore

Thursday, March 13, 2025
Sala Blacks da Oleggio

9.45 - Institutional greetings and opening of the meeting

10.00 - First session
Introduced by: Lorenzo Ornaghi, Università Cattolica

  • Raffaella Gherardi, University of Bologna
    Political Science in Liberal Italy: Minghetti's Vision
  • Marco E. Guidi
    Economic knowledge and political science in liberal Italy
  • Fulco Lanchester, Sapienza University of Rome
    Lawyers in Political Science

Second session
Introduced by: Barbara Boschetti, Università Cattolica

  • Fabio Rugge, University of Pavia
    History of the administration. The Italian Route
  • Michele Nicoletti, University of Trento, President of Sifp
    Understanding Politics: The Contribution of Political Philosophy

14.30 - Third session
Room SV 011, Aseri - Via San Vittore 18
Introduced by: Valentina Villa, Università Cattolica

  • Damiano Palano, Università Cattolica
    Political science in Piazza Sant'Ambrogio
  • Alessandro Campi, University of Perugia
    A Political Laboratory for the Regime: The Fascist Faculty of Political Science in Perugia. 1927-1944

15.30 - The future of political science - Round table
Introduced by: Andrea Santini, Università Cattolica

  • Participants: Luca Mannori, University of Florence - Guido Merzoni, Università Cattolica - Francesco Moro, University of Bologna - Sara Tonolo, University of Padua, Cispol - Francesco Tuccari, University of Turin, President of Aispp

18.00 - Aperitif

 

Friday, March 14, 2025
Room SV 011, Aseri - Via San Vittore 18

9.30 - Fourth session
Introduced by: Cristina Bon, Università Cattolica

  • Andrea Rapini, University of Bologna
    The Science of Administration: Past or Future of Political Science?
  • Marco Antonsich, Loughborough University
    Geopolitics and Political Geography in Twentieth-Century Italy
  • Daniele Pasquinucci, University of Siena
    States, Europe and the world in the perspective of the history of international relations and the histories of the area

11.00 - Coffee break

11.30 - Fifth session
Introduced by: Emanuela Mora, Università Cattolica

  • Marco Santoro, University of Bologna
    The origins of Italian sociology and the mirage of a colonial empire
  • Luca Verzichelli, University of Siena
    Political Science: The Construction of a Discipline
  • Andrea Cossu, University of Trento
    Italian Sociology: A Historical Profile (1945-2025)

13.00 - Conclusions
